Children's Mental Health Week

This week, 3rd - 9th February, is Children's Mental Health Week.  Classes have been supporting the week in different ways.

  On Wednesday, Year 3 children enjoyed a lesson on building resilience. We discussed mental health awareness and how to help each other by sharing kind thoughts. The children created flowers and footballs using positive words from their peers. 
The children felt really happy inside, having read all the lovely messages they received.

Who We Are

Hale Preparatory School is a completely independent, co-educational school for children from the age of 4 to 11. The school is situated in the village of Hale, near Altrincham, Cheshire.
